Chisinau Electoral Council takes decision concerning candidate of Shor Party

 The Chisinau District Electoral Council will notify the court about suspicions that the candidate for Chisinau mayoralty of the Shor Party Reghina Apostolova received money from Russia for the election campaign. If the reports are confirmed, the Council will demand to annul the registration of Reghina Apostolova as an election runner, IPN reports.

The decision was taken following the provision of information by the president of the National Unity Party Anatol Salaru. Attending the meeting of the Electoral Council, Salaru said there are payment orders showing that a sum of 200,000 lei was transferred by a Russian company to a foreign capital enterprise based in Moldova. This, for its part, transferred the money as a donation to the electoral fund for conducting the election campaign of candidate Reghina Apostolova.

The representative of Reghina Apostolova said there are no reasons for taking legal action as the transfer to the electoral fund was made by a national legal entity and the founder of the enterprise is a citizen of the Republic of Moldova. Thus, the Election Code wasn’t flouted.
